In a high-stakes Big Sky Conference showdown on Thursday, the Sacramento State Hornets secured a narrow 83-80 victory over the Montana State Bobcats, fueled by an offensive masterclass from Prophet Johnson. Johnson, who has emerged as a focal point for the Hornets' scoring strategy, finished the night with a game-high 27 points. His aggressive play at the basket and consistency from the perimeter allowed Sacramento State to maintain a slim lead against a resilient Montana State squad that refused to fade in the closing minutes of the contest. The matchup was characterized by rapid transitions and high-percentage shooting from both sides. While Sacramento State managed to dictate the tempo for much of the game, the Bobcats kept the score within reach through disciplined ball movement and effective bench contributions. Despite Montana State’s late-game surge to bridge the scoring gap, the Hornets’ defensive composure in the final possessions proved decisive. The win serves as a crucial momentum builder for Sacramento State as they look to climb the conference standings and solidify their postseason aspirations.
